AFCON 2019: CAF snubs Nigeria referees as officials are confirmed

Writer's picture: AdminAdmin

The Confederation of African Football (CAF) has released the list of match officials, for the upcoming Africa Cup of Nations in Egypt.

There are no Nigerian officials included, with about 32 nationalities represented.

They are from: Algeria, Angola, Botswana, Burundi, Cameroon, Egypt, Ethiopia, Eritrea, Gambia, Kenya, Madagascar, Mali, Mauritania, Mauritius, Morocco, RD Congo, Rwanda, Senegal, Seychelles, South Africa, Tunisia, Zambia, Burkina Faso, Chad, Comoros, Guinea, Lesotho, Libya, Niger, Sudan, Uganda, and Mozambique.

There are 26 referees and 32 assistant referees in total.

The 32nd edition of the AFCON, will be the first-ever to have 24 African teams.

At the 31st edition of AFCON where the Super Eagles did not qualify, a Nigerian official, Abel Baba, was chosen as one of the match officials.
